It is important to get adequate amounts of calcium. Types of food that contain calcium are cheese, milk, sardines, dried beans, deep green leafy vegetables, soya milk, and nuts. It's an essential component in the development of healthy bones and teeth. When you don't have enough calcium, your bones can become brittle in a problem known as osteoporosis. Having brittle bones is extremely painful and reduces the amount of freedom you have in your life. Make sure you understand the different nutritional aspects of dairy products. Despite the vitamins that dairy contributes to your daily diet, products low or free in fat are best. Drink low-fat or skim milk, since this reduces calories but not the nutrients. Do not avoid milk just because you're lactose intolerant; opt for soy milk, almond milk or lactose-free milk. Most cheeses also contain saturated fat, so choose the low-fat cheeses. The best ways to cook meat from a nutritional standpoint are baking, broiling, grilling, and roasting.
